According to ABC News, a South Korean couple, known only as the “Kims” in this article (due to Korean privacy law) allegedly let their three-month-old baby daughter starve to death. The irony? They spend 12 hours each night in internet cafe to raise a virtual daughter among other things in the online game “PRIUS”.

The unemployed couple, who lives with the wife’s parents, continued their long stints per day at the internet cafes even throughout the wife’s pregnancy and the premature birth of their daughter. But last September, the Kims came home from another late night to find their daughter deceased. An autopsy revealed that the the baby died from malnourishment. The Kim’s confessed to police that they have been feeding “rotten, powdered milk and had often spanked their crying baby.” Still it begs the question: where were the grandparents since the couple was living with them?

They were arrested on Wednesday. If only they neglected the stupid virtual baby instead of their real baby.
